O R D E R

This Writ Petition has been filed seeking a direction to the respondents to consider the petitioner's representation dated 01.09.2025 seeking issuance of allotment and patta in favour of the petitioner with respect to subject property and pass orders on the same.

2. Mr.T.M.Rajangam, learned Government Advocate takes notice on behalf of the respondents 1 & 3 and Mr.G.Sivakumar, learned Counsel takes notice on behalf of 2nd respondent.

3. It is the case of the petitioner that the petitioner being a long time resident of tondiarpet area in Chnnai, had purchased a subject property from one Veerappa Naikar @ Keral Veerappa Baikar, along with a co-purchaser viz.,P.Panchavarnam for a sum of Rs80,000/- in the year 1995. The said Panchavarnam had sold her share of her property to the petitioner. Thereafter, the petitioner had approached the TNSCB for issuance of allotment and patta with respect to the above property in favour of the petitioner by addressing a 2/6

representation dated 01.09.2025 to respondents 2 & 3. However, the same has not been considered so far. Hence, the present Writ Petition.

4. Though very many grounds have been raised, learned counsel for the petitioner submits that it would suffice, if this Court issues a direction to the respondents to consider the petitioner's representation dated 01.09.2025 and pass appropriate orders on the same within the time that may be stipulated by this Court.

5. On the above contention, this Court heard the learned Government Advocate appearing for respondents 1 & 3 as well as the learned Standing Counsel appearing for the 2nd respondent.

6. In view of the limited relief sought for in this Writ Petition, this Court without expressing any opinion on the merits of the case, directs the respondents 2 & 3 to consider the petitioner's representation dated 01.09.2025 and pass appropriate orders on the same in accordance with law within a period of six (6) we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order, after affording an opportunity of hearing to the petitioner and any other interested parties.

7. This Writ Petition stands disposed of with the aforesaid direction. There shall be no order as to costs. Consequently, the connected Miscellaneous 3/6

Petitions are closed.
